Anyone mess with rage rigging creatures, or large ribbon tails on swim bait hooks? What are you using and how Ya fishing it?

what is rage rigging?

  • Author

Essentially rigging a soft plastic on a swim bait hook for a horizontal presentation

I have done this with ribbontails, one day i got tired of my worm nose diving on slack line (texas rigged) and wanted it to fall slower and horizontal so i tried a 3/16 oz swimbait hook and it worked great. I havent tried it with any other baits yet though

Rage rig = Tx rig your plastic of choice with a keel weighted Ewg hook. Weight depends on the rof that you want. Yes, people have been doing it for a long time. Very effective presentation.

I rig most of my fluke style baits this way with a 3/32nd oz vmc hook. The action of the tail is amazing to watch.

You can "Rage Rig" any type, style or size plastic in your bag.

When nose weighted presentations stop working, throw it on a keel weighted hook in the same place before you move on. You may be surprised.

I use owner 5/0 cps 3/32 weighted hooks on a rage craw to get a amazing horizontal drop.

It's a great alternative to a unweighted Senko.
